This year, Harry Styles will be performing on the stage at the 2023 Grammy Awards. It will be the 65th year since the prestigious awards began, featuring many young and old stars reaping the fruits of their labor.

South African-born comedian, Trevoh Noah, will be hosting the 2023 Grammy awards on February 5. This will be his first time emceeing the awards in Los Angeles.

However, this will be his third time in a row. Previously, he hosted two award shows in New York and Las Vegas.

Harry Styles at Grammy Awards

The 2023 Grammy Awards is welcoming the One Direction alum who last attended the event in 2021. That year, he took the trophy for best pop solo performance.

This will be a busy year for the 28-year-old who will also be on stage at the 2023 BRIT Awards on Feb. 11. Like the Grammys, he is nominated for four awards.

Styles’ nominations are for artist of the year, song of the year, album of the year, and pop/R&B act. This news comes months after he parted ways with his ex-lover. The 28-year-old dated Olivia Wilde, for nearly two years before their amicable split. They have since focused on their careers.

He’s Not The Only Performer At The Awards

Other 2023 Grammy Awards performers include the likes of Mary J.Blige, Sam Smith, Lizzo, Bad Bunny, Brandi Carlile, Kim Petras, and Steve Lacy.
